As a researcher, mitigating the risk of harm to human participants is of paramount importance. Several strategies can be employed to achieve this goal.
Firstly, obtaining informed consent from participants ensures they have a clear understanding of the study's purpose, procedures, and potential risks involved. Providing detailed information about the study and allowing participants to ask questions promotes transparency and helps individuals make an informed decision about their participation.
Secondly, researchers can implement safeguards to minimize potential risks. This includes maintaining confidentiality and anonymity, using pseudonyms or codes to protect participant identities, and securely storing data. Researchers should also consider the physical and psychological well-being of participants throughout the study and provide appropriate support or resources if needed.
In terms of balancing benefits and risks, it is crucial to conduct a thorough risk-benefit analysis before initiating a study. This involves assessing the potential benefits of the research in terms of advancing knowledge, improving practices, or benefiting society, and weighing them against any potential risks or harm to participants. If the potential benefits outweigh the risks, and if rigorous ethical guidelines and safeguards are in place to protect participants, then proceeding with the research study may be justified.
Ultimately, prioritizing the welfare and rights of human participants should guide the decision-making process, and researchers must continually evaluate and re-assess the balance between benefits and risks throughout the study.

Rachel works in a factory. She has some training that prepared her for her job the assembly line. As such, Weber would consider Rachel a semi-skilled manual worker.
Semiskilled labour is a step up from unskilled labour, with jobs requiring some skills but not enough to require advanced training or certification. The majority of employees in semi-skilled jobs have completed high school but have not progressed far enough through college to obtain a degree.
Employees' skills for these jobs, as well as the new skills they learn while working, are frequently transferable to jobs that they may have in the future.
Workers with advanced training, certification, and higher education are classified as skilled labour workers. These jobs necessitate the knowledge of specific skills that can only be obtained through school, workshops, and eventually on-the-job experience.

Narcissistic personality disorder (NPD) is a psychological disorder characterized by a long-term pattern of exaggerated feelings of self-importance, an excessive need for admiration, and a lack of empathy toward others.
People with NPD may have an inflated sense of self-importance, believe that they are better than others, and lack the ability to understand or acknowledge the feelings of others.

Rewarding people for doing what they already enjoy may lead them to attribute their action to the reward. If so, this would undermine their self-perception that they do it because they like it. This is called:
The phenomenon described, where rewarding individuals for engaging in activities they already enjoy leads them to attribute their behavior to the reward rather than their inherent liking for it, is known as the overjustification effect. This effect undermines their self-perception of engaging in the activity because they genuinely enjoy it.
The overjustification effect occurs when external rewards or incentives are introduced for behaviors that individuals already find intrinsically motivating or enjoyable. When people receive external rewards for an activity they previously engaged in voluntarily, they may begin to attribute their engagement to the reward rather than their inherent interest or enjoyment of the activity.
As a result, their self-perception of engaging in the activity shifts from doing it because they genuinely like it to doing it solely for the sake of the reward. This shift in attribution can undermine their intrinsic motivation and diminish their enjoyment of the activity in the absence of rewards.
Essentially, the introduction of extrinsic rewards can crowd out intrinsic motivation, leading individuals to perceive their behavior as externally driven rather than internally driven by their own preferences and interests.

What is McDonaldization?
McDonaldization refers to the principles of efficiency, predictability, and control over consumer and societal structures, primarily via automation. The term was created by sociologist George Ritzer in 1993. McDonald's business model was used as a metaphor for this concept, which highlights the division of labor, as well as the labor's replacement with technology.
There are four primary components of McDonaldization, which are the following:
Efficiency
Control
Predictability
Calculability
